Abstract

The utility model discloses a full-automatic charging and proportioning system of a steel wire mesh framework polyethylene plastic composite pipe. The system comprises a plurality of storage tanks equipped with different raw materials, wherein the storage tanks are provided with vibrating feeders; the storage tanks are connected with input ends of material conveying devices matched with the storage tanks respectively; output ends of the material conveying devices are connected with mixers respectively; the quantity of the mixers is matched with that of the storage tanks; feed ports are formed at the upper parts of the mixers; discharge ports are formed at the bottoms of side walls of the mixers and provided with control valves; the output ends of the material conveying devices are located above the feed ports of the mixers; and the material conveying devices are provided with electronic belt dosing scales. The system has the advantages that the system achieves automatic charging and proportioning of the materials, shortens operation time of a worker, greatly reduces labor intensity of the worker, mixes the materials uniformly and improves the working efficiency.

Background technology
Steel wire mesh frame plastic composite tube is a kind of novel steel skeleton plastic clad pipe through improvement, claims again srtp pipe.This pipeline is to cross plastic steel wire network framework and thermoplastic polyethylene is raw material by high strength, steel wire winding net is as the skeleton reinforcement of vinyl tube, taking high density polyethylene (HDPE) (HDPE) as matrix, adopt high performance HDPE modification binding resin that steel-wire carcass and inside and outside hdpe layer are closely linked together, make it to there is good composite effect.Because there has been high-tensile steel wires reinforcement to be covered by among continuous thermoplastic plastics, therefore this multiple tube has overcome steel pipe and plastic tube shortcoming separately, and has kept steel pipe and plastic tube advantage separately.But existing steel wire mesh frame plastic composite tube production system, owing to there is no special dispensing equipment, needs manually to operate more, not only troublesome poeration, and inefficiency.
Utility model content
In order to address the above problem, the utility model has designed automatically reinforced matching system of a kind of steel wire mesh frame vinyon multiple tube, has realized material auto feed proportioning, reduce the time of workman's operation, its labour intensity is greatly reduced, and mixing of materials is even, has improved operating efficiency.
The technical solution of the utility model is:
Automatically reinforced matching system of a kind of steel wire mesh frame vinyon multiple tube, comprise that several are equipped with the storage tank of different material, described storage tank is provided with oscillating feeder, described storage tank connects respectively the input of associated device for transporting objects, the output of described device for transporting objects is connected with mixer respectively, the quantity of described mixer and the quantity of storage tank match, the top of described mixer is provided with charging aperture, sidewall bottom is provided with discharging opening, and discharging opening is provided with by-pass valve control, the output of described device for transporting objects is positioned at the top of mixer charging aperture, described device for transporting objects is provided with electronic belt weigher, directly give steel wire mesh frame vinyon multiple tube production equipment feed by mixer.
Further, in described mixer, be provided with shaft, described shaft is connected with the stirring motor transmission being arranged on outside described mixer, on described shaft, be provided with several and strengthen axle sleeve, each reinforced shaft puts and is vertically installed with multiple stirring vanes, described stirring vane is provided with 3-5, and described stirring vane angle of inclination is in the horizontal direction 45 °, the angle that is stirring vane place plane and horizontal plane is 45 °, thereby in whipping process, form regular eddy current shape, stir and fully do not stay dead angle, improved mixed effect.
Further, the output of described electronic belt weigher is connected with the input of PLC control system, the output of described PLC control system is connected with the drive motors control of described device for transporting objects, by the running speed of PLC control system control drive motors, thereby auto feed proportioning as required, the interlock that realizes mass transport and weigh.
Further, described device for transporting objects is formed by connecting by the horizontally disposed flat belt that is placed with conveying bucket and the lifting conveyer belt that is obliquely installed, and is provided with belt conveyer scale, utilize belt conveyer scale realize to material quantitatively.
Further, described mixer is provided with position in storehouse indicating device and the alarm of buying securities with all one's capital.
Further, described belt conveyer scale is provided with weight sensor and detects, and what weight sensor detected is instantaneous conveying capacity, therefore, by controlling the rotating speed of drive motors of belt conveyer scale, can realize the control to material loading transmitting device transmission speed, thereby realize the control to material material loading amount.

Detailed description of the invention
Below preferred embodiment of the present utility model is described, should be appreciated that preferred embodiment described herein is only for description and interpretation the utility model, and be not used in restriction the utility model.
Embodiment 1
As shown in Figure 1, automatically reinforced matching system of a kind of steel wire mesh frame vinyon multiple tube, comprise the storage tank 1 that several are equipped with different material, described storage tank 1 is provided with oscillating feeder 2, described storage tank 1 connects respectively the input of associated device for transporting objects 3, the output of described device for transporting objects 3 is connected with mixer 4 respectively, the quantity of the quantity of described mixer 4 and storage tank 1 matches, the top of described mixer 4 is provided with charging aperture 5, sidewall bottom is provided with discharging opening 6, and discharging opening 6 is provided with by-pass valve control, the output of described device for transporting objects 3 is positioned at the top of charging aperture 5, described device for transporting objects 3 is provided with electronic belt weigher, directly give steel wire mesh frame vinyon multiple tube production equipment feed by mixer, in described mixer 4, be provided with shaft 7, described shaft 7 is connected with stirring motor 8 transmissions that are arranged on outside described mixer 4, on described shaft 7, be provided with several and strengthen axle sleeve, each reinforced shaft puts and is vertically installed with multiple stirring vanes 8, described stirring vane 8 is provided with 3-5, and described stirring vane 8 angle of inclination is in the horizontal direction 45 °, the angle that is stirring vane place plane and horizontal plane is 45 °, thereby in whipping process, form regular eddy current shape, stir and fully do not stay dead angle, improved mixed effect.The length of described stirring vane 8 increases from top to bottom gradually, and entirety is pyramid structure.
The output of described electronic belt weigher is connected with the input of PLC control system, the output of described PLC control system is connected with the drive motors control of described device for transporting objects, by the running speed of PLC control system control drive motors, thereby auto feed proportioning as required, the interlock that realizes mass transport and weigh.
Described mixer is provided with position in storehouse indicating device and the alarm of buying securities with all one's capital.
In addition, described device for transporting objects is formed by connecting by the horizontally disposed flat belt that is placed with conveying bucket and the lifting conveyer belt that is obliquely installed, and is provided with belt conveyer scale, utilize belt conveyer scale realize to material quantitatively.Described belt conveyer scale is provided with weight sensor and detects, and what weight sensor detected is instantaneous conveying capacity, therefore, by controlling the rotating speed of drive motors of belt conveyer scale, can realize the control to material loading transmitting device transmission speed, thereby realizes the control to material material loading amount.
Meanwhile, in described mixer, be provided with static silk, can adsorb the dust in mixer by static silk, prevent from dispersing in air, effectively reduce dust pollution.Described static silk is arranged on described shaft, and the dust in the process stirring in absorbed air, has improved dust removing effects, and the material that makes to be again adsorbed on shaft comes off simultaneously in the process stirring.In addition, described charging aperture place is also provided with electrostatic generator, and the material that can make to enter in batch mixer produces static, improves Electrostatic Absorption effect.
Described device for transporting objects can be this area common equipment such as material transferring band, screw auger conveyer.
